Tarangire has Africa's highest elephant density with herds of 50-300 individuals. You'll witness family groups interacting at waterholes, observe complex social behaviors, watch bulls feeding on baobab bark, see calves playing and learning from adults, and potentially witness elephant communications and hierarchy displays. During dry season (June-October), elephants congregate around the Tarangire River providing spectacular viewing. Your guide will explain elephant behavior, family structures, and conservation efforts protecting these magnificent animals.

This safari is excellent year-round with different seasonal advantages. June to October (dry season) offers the best elephant viewing in Tarangire as herds congregate around water sources, and excellent wildlife viewing in Serengeti with clear skies. December to March provides the Great Migration calving season in southern Serengeti with incredible predator action. April and May (green season) offer lush landscapes, beautiful baobab flowers in Tarangire, fewer visitors, and newborn animals. Each season has unique advantages for wildlife photography and viewing experiences.

The Great Migration moves throughout Serengeti National Park annually. In Central Serengeti (where this safari focuses), you can see resident herds year-round. For specific migration events (dramatic river crossings in northern Serengeti July-October or calving season in southern Serengeti January-March), we recommend timing your safari to match the migration location or extending your itinerary to include those areas. Your guide will know the current migration position during your visit and maximize your chances of witnessing this incredible natural spectacle.
